    Alessia Glaviano: Your work has long reclaimed the female body from the conventions of the male gaze, presenting sensuality as something self-authored rather than performed for an external viewer. In Retail Ritual, you turn that gaze towards yourself at the precise moment when motherhood can make a woman feel newly visible in some ways and invisible in others. How did becoming a mother complicate your understanding of being looked at, desired, and represented?

    Carlota Guerrero: I have temporarily stopped wondering whether I am desirable. Motherhood is making being looked at feel less important, but also more complicated. My body has become public in very practical and medical ways, while no longer feeling entirely mine. It is functional, shared and occupied, but also miraculous, something to celebrate, even after being cut open by a C-section, full of new shapes, bruises, milk and blood.

    AG: There is still a powerful cultural assumption that motherhood replaces, or should replace, a woman’s erotic identity. In these photographs, the maternal body enters spaces designed around seduction, aspiration, and idealized femininity without renouncing any of them. Were you consciously resisting the idea that becoming a mother makes a woman less sensual, less desirable, or somehow no longer entitled to perform femininity for herself?

    CG: Actually, I was resisting something else. I was resisting staying at home inside an endless loop of care and cleaning. Going to places that clearly weren’t meant for us at that moment gave me an adrenaline rush. It was a decision.

    When you think about it, there isn’t much for a woman and her baby to do in a city, so I claimed those spaces for us. Carmina loved the expensive carpets and the mirrors. Who would have thought a baby could have such a good time in a temple of luxury…
